Show More In recent years it has become increasingly recognised that the design and operation of buildings need to take greater account of energy consumption. This is reflected in the Building Regulations in the UK and other countries in Europe with the implementation of the EU Directive on the Energy Performance of Buildings since 2006. This course combines building services engineering knowledge with the addition of specific energy consideration in their design. 3-to-5-Years Distance-Learning Students can take between 3 and 5 years to complete the course. The average is 3 years, with students taking four modules in the first year, three modules in the second year and the dissertation in the third year. However, depending on candidate's other commitments candidate can take longer up to a maximum of 5 years. Students are supplied with a study pack in the form of text books and CD-ROMs; candidate have assignments to submit and exams to sit each year. Examinations can be taken either at Brunel University or in the country candidate are resident in. We have an extensive network of organisations (Universities, Colleges and British Council Offices) throughout the world who will provide invigilation services. The cost of invigilation away from Brunel is candidate's responsibility. Examinations are held in May each year
Entry RequirementsA UK first or second class Honours degree or equivalent internationally recognised qualification in an engineering; appropriate science or technology discipline. Other qualifications and relevant experience will be assessed on an individual basis. For an alternative route of entry please see the Building Services Engineering Foundation Course. What else do buildings need? Try living in one without any heating, cooling, electrical power, lighting, water or drainage. What would it be like to work in a tower without lifts? How would you manage without telephones, an IT system or an internet connection? All of these systems and many more are designed by building services engineers. Building Service Engineers turn buildings from empty shells into spaces fit for people to use. From the very start of the building design, Building Services Engineers are involved helping architects and other members of the design team to get the size, shape and configuration of the building right. They determine strategies for designing energy efficient buildings, making them sustainable in the long term. Buildings are responsible for a large chunk of carbon emissions so this work makes a critical contribution to reducing a building's impact on climate change. Of all the disciplines working in the built environment today, the building services engineer has the broadest reach and the deepest impact, affecting virtually every aspect of building design. In short, they make buildings work. This Masters course provides a broad basis of advanced understanding in the technological areas of building services and energy engineering, with particular emphasis on those areas that are relevant to the interaction between the built and natural environments, modern industry, and the analysis of developing technologies Entry RequirementsThe course is designed for students with undergraduate degrees in mechanical, electrical or chemical engineering, or other relevant engineering disciplines, and seek to develop specialised skills in building services engineering to enter this industry.
